JOB DESCRIPTION – D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ES
•       Defines, documents and executes complex large-scale (>6 months / >10 
FTE (equivalent of fulltime) staff) global projects, actively participating in 
all phases of the project. Identifies, assesses and manages risks to the 
success of the project. 
•       Agrees terms of reference to enable costs, timescales and resource 
requirements for the successful completion of each project to be estimated.
•       Prepares and maintains project and quality plans and tracks activities 
against the plan, providing regular and accurate reports as appropriate
•       Directs the implementation teams to complete activities in line with 
the project plan.
•       Holds regular project reviews.
•       Has responsibility to ensure project deliverables are demonstrably fit 
for purpose.
Gain commitments to ensure corrective actions are taken if costs, timescales or 
resources deviate from agreed tolerances. 
•       Represents Technical Operations for the project change control 
procedure gaining agreement for revisions to the project from project 
stakeholders and ensure full impact of significant changes are understood by 
project stakeholders. 
•       Ensures all parties are aware of project scope and milestones. 
Highlights divergence from that scope, and adjusts it where necessary to 
reflect changing circumstances. 
•       Maintains effective relationships with the entire project team 
•       All Projects are for the Technical Operations Project Group and are 
specifically related to the Sales and Trading service.


JOB SPECIFICATIONS – REQUIRED SKILLS, KNOWLEDGE AND EXPERIENCE
•       Bachelor degree with recommended > 5 years relevant experience or 
non-bachelor degree holder with recommended > 8 years relevant experience. In 
addition, professional certification such as APM or Prince 2 desirable.
•       Experience must demonstrate managing complex projects of various sizes, 
with external dependencies and  teams based in multiple locations, to 
successfully deliver within specified timescales and budget.
•       Ability to work with a minimum of supervision.
•       Ability to challenge decisions which may compromise operational 
standards and requirements, but respond pragmatically and in the best interests 
of the company.
•       Ability to manage changing circumstances and priorities.
•       Flexibility to work outside of local office hours to meet the needs of 
managing global project teams. The candidate is expected to manage their 
workload to ensure that this is only required occasionally rather than being 
the norm.
•       Knowledge of Thomson Reuters is useful but not required.
•       The position will be working on infrastructure projects related to the 
deployment of Sales and Trading Content, including Hosted Market Data Sytems 
(HMDS), mobile applications and infrastructure support tools 
•       Technical Experience of Servers, LANs, WANs, SAN’s, Management Systems 
and Enterprise wide Applications is useful.
